The Red/Flame Point Family includes the Red/Flame, the Cream, and the Apricot Points. Crossing a Sealpoint Siamese with a red American Shorthair created the Red/Flame Point Siamese. Red points have bright reddish gold colored points. The body color is warm white. This cross-eyed appearance, known as strabismus, is not a flaw but rather a characteristic alignment of the retinas that allows them to see clearly.In the Cat Fanciers Association (CFA), the Siamese breed only includes cats in the original four colors: seal, chocolate, blue, and lilac. Flame points, tortie points, and lynx points are considered to be part of the Colorpoint Shorthair breed in CFA. The International Cat Association ( TICA) on the other hand, allows for flame/red points.

Seal point Siamese cats are named after seals, which are dark, brownish-black in color, so when you think seal, think dark. They have creamy coats and dark, almost black, seal-brown points. (The points are the facial mask, ears, tail, paws, nose leather and paw pads, which should all be the same dark brown color.)

Until the wake of the 1930s, the perfection of the flame point Siamese was perfected ...Why are Flame Point Siamese Cats Cross-eyed? If a Siamese cat's eyes pointed straight ahead, its retinas would look in different directions, sending a confused message to the brain. A Siamese cat looks cross-eyed by turning its eyes in, but its retinas are now lined up like a normal cat's, sending the brain a clearer picture.2. Exercise and Playtime. Dry Eye. Dry eye occurs when the tears produced by the cat’s tear glands are not enough to keep their eyes lubricated. This can cause the eyes to become irritated and uncomfortable. This can then lead to vision problems.

On chromosome 14 of the cat genome is the gene responsible for the cross-eyed trait. This gene modifies the muscles that direct ocular motion, causing the eyes to be misaligned and giving the cat a distinct cross-eyed look. It's important to note that not all Siamese cats have crossed eyes, although the cross-eyed character is common among the ...Nystagmus in Siamese cats. Nystagmus is a condition characterized by involuntary eye movement. In Siamese cats, the condition often occurs with strabismus. The eye movement is usually rhythmic, slow, and subtle, and may increase or decrease with certain head positions. Affected cats’ brains adapt to the movement, and the cat is …
